I remember the teenage moment even today, when I went before the congregation and SURRENDERED my life to God. What I don't remember,  are ALL of those myriad of things that I was told that I needed to give up or SURRENDER to God that I might fully enter into heaven. Heaven?  I'm way too young to be thinking about heaven- or hell!

The real question is what specifically are we being asked to SURRENDER to be kids of the king?

We are not to surrender our brains, logic, common sense, and identity with the divine Spirit that resides with us and is our guide through this life. We're not to give up the fight that belongs to us and try and pawn it off to some cosmic consciousness out there somewhere. But, we are to surrender; not to the DISSERTATED theological authorities, but to the divine Spirit within.

We need to surrender our selfishness, our animalistic tendencies, the many addictions that are engaged to protect our insecurities, and our miserly life style that holds back from giving to those that have needs.

We have been created in love and too often we surrender all loving nature to the fear-based religious cultures of the day. Yes, we need to surrender that attitude that says people can't be engaged and attracted to a cause without peppering them with fear and guilt. The greatest power isn't a negative one, but a positive force: that awesome power being unconditional LOVE. Rewards are promised to those who OVERCOME, not those who look in the mirror and cower before their sinful nature.

We are awesome and wonderfully made. Don't let any person or church authority tell you differently. SURRENDER to the "image of God" that's within all of us.
